MCC to observe mid-winter break.

February 15, 2021

MCC to observe mid-winter break. SCOTTVILLE — Mason County Central Schools students will have an extra long weekend this week as the school observes its mid-winter break. There will be no school on Friday, Feb. 19 or on Monday, Feb. 22. Staff will be participating in professional development on Friday. School will resume on Tuesday, Feb. 23.
